I have a ZA 3-9x40 w/ #4 that I like a lot. Great glass, fairly light and compact and tracks well. All it has ever been on is a heavy .243 so not much of a test but all in all very happy with it. If it ever has an issue their no-fault warranty is as good as there is in the industry.

ZA5 2-10x40. Happy with everything except the main tube seems to be soft. Had it on a .223 and the rings weren't torqued hard at all, but the tube crushed slightly. Hasn't affected anything negatively, but still sux. Not the only one I've heard of doing that.
